The overview below groups typical Office Remodeling proj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or office remodeling tasks such as painting, flooring, or fixture replacements generally range from $250-$600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, with fewer projects reaching the higher end of the spectrum.

Mid-Scale Renovations - Moderate upgrades like installing new cabinetry or updating lighting often cost between $1,000 and $3,500. Local contractors frequently handle projects in this range, which covers most standard office refreshes.

Major Remodels - Larger, more comprehensive projects such as wall removals or extensive layout changes can range from $4,000 to $15,000+. While these are less common, experienced service providers can manage projects in this higher tier.

Full Office Overhauls - Complete renovations involving multiple upgrades and structural modifications typically start at $20,000 and can exceed $50,000+. These are complex projects that only a subset of local pros undertake, depending on scope and size.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

When evaluating potential service providers for office remodeling, it’s important to consider their experience with similar projects. Homeowners should look for local contractors who have a proven track record of completing office renovations comparable in scope and style. A contractor’s experience can provide insight into their familiarity with the specific challenges and requirements of office spaces, helping ensure that the project will be handled efficiently and effectively.

Clear, written expectations are essential when comparing local pros. Homeowners should seek detailed proposals that outline the scope of work, materials to be used, and specific responsibilities. Having this information in writing helps prevent misunderstandings and provides a solid foundation for evaluating each contractor’s approach. It also allows for easier comparison of how well each service provider understands the project’s needs and their ability to deliver on those requirements.

Reputable references and strong communication are key indicators of a reliable local contractor. Homeowners should ask for references from previous clients who had similar office remodeling projects, and then follow up to learn about their experiences. Good communication throughout the process-such as responsiveness, clarity, and transparency-can make a significant difference in the overall experience.
